Velocity are urgently seeking a Driver's Mate to go away from Monday to Friday with a Class 2 driver. You will be delivering fireplaces and bathrooms to various addresses around the country.
You will take the lead in the unloading and loading of the vehicle, so must be physically fit, and assist the driver in the safe execution of his duties. You will be required to sleep in the cab overnight and will receive a night out allowance to compensate for this.
You will start at 8am on a Monday and return to depot around 14.00 on a Friday.
